Watch: The Grand Tour smashes a bunch of French cars in new trailer

Words: Matthew Hansen

by Matthew Hansen
November 26, 2021

French cars live at this interesting intersection where their inherently high level of quirkiness means they’re both often considered charming and clever, while simultaneously being vulnerable to being made fun of. 

The Grand Tour’s latest special, Carnage A Trois, appears to acknowledge this catch 22 with full gusto. The series appears to take a loving, but also not so loving, look at French cars through the ages. 

You can view the show’s new trailer below. 

The trailer is a juxtaposition of Grand Tour hosts Jeremy Clarkson, James May, and Richard Hammond exchanging ‘wow, that’s cool and weird’ moments while looking at French cars, while also showing French cars (and an unlucky BMW estate) getting pulverised. 

The trailer features Hammond driving a bizarre Leyat Helica, commonly known (among anoraks anyway) as ‘The Plane Without Wings’. It’s a car powered by a propeller mounted to the front, not unlike an airplane. 

Hammond and Clarkson also share a few moments of admiration with one of Citroen’s most beloved and interesting cars, the sleek and low SM. 

On the flipside, we also see a Citroen 2CV and C3 Pluriel plummeting from the sky. A Renault Scenic gets parallel parked in a rather haphazard manner. And a Citroen Berlingo rolls down a mountain. 

Carnage A Trois debuts on Amazon Prime on December 17.
